The difference synthetic aperture radar interferometer (D-InSAR) is developed based on the synthetic aperture radar (InSAR) technique. It can be used to detect the earth surface deformation, fire hazard, earthquake and etc.. The imaging principle and data process procedure are introduced. We focus on a geophysical application of image processing: the measurement of high resolution ground deformation from two optical satellite images taken at different dates. Disparity maps estimated from image pairs usually lack quantitative error estimates. This is a major issue for measuring physical parameters, such as ground deformation or topography variations. A building damage assessment method applied to the case of the earthquake of Bam is proposed in this paper. It uses two very high resolution images and focuses on the footprints of the buildings. The need of an accurate registration of the buildings is demonstrated; a registration method that improved the damage assessment is proposed.
